Manchester United have announced that they have reached an agreement with Ajax to sign Antony, meaning the Brazilian is poised to become their fifth signing of the summer transfer window.

The Reds, who will be going in search of a third successive win when they travel to Leicester City on Thursday night, have agreed a deal worth £85.5million to secure the 22-year-old's signature.

He will join the club subject to passing his medical, putting the finishing touches to personal terms and securing international clearance.

He has been a leading target for United throughout the summer, with manager Erik ten Hag, who worked with him at Ajax, having long since identified him as his favoured choice to strengthen his attacking options.
